Get events from sample data sources into Real-Time hub (preview)

This article describes how to get events from sample data sources into Real-Time hub.

Prerequisites

  • Access to the Fabric premium workspace with Contributor or higher permissions.

Launch Get events experience

  1. Switch to the Real-Time Intelligence experience in Microsoft Fabric. Select Microsoft Fabric on the left navigation bar, and select Real-Time Intelligence.

  2. Select Real-Time hub on the left navigation bar.

  3. On the Real-Time hub page, select + Get events in the top-right corner of the page.

Add sample data as a source

  1. On the Select a data source page, select Sample data.

  2. On the Connect page, enter a name for the source.

  3. Select one of the sample data sources from the drop-down list.

  4. In the Stream details section of the right pane, do these steps:

    1. Select the workspace where you want to save the connection.

    2. Enter a name for the eventstream to be created for you.

    3. Name of the stream for Real-Time hub is automatically generated for you.

  5. Select Next.

  6. On the Review and create page, review the summary, and then select Create source.

View data stream details

  1. On the Review and create page, if you select Open eventstream, the wizard opens the eventstream that it created for you with the selected sample data source. To close the wizard, select Close at the bottom of the page.

  2. In Real-Time hub, switch to the Data streams tab of Real-Time hub. Refresh the page. You should see the data stream created for you. For detailed steps, see View details of data streams in Fabric Real-Time hub.
